The Impact of Internet in OECD Countries

Oecd

No 200, OECD Digital Economy Papers from OECD Publishing

Abstract: This paper informs policymakers about ways the Internet impacts the economies, and about the levels and areas of impact. It is designed to structure and to assess the economic impacts areas of the Internet at the individual- firm-, and government-levels, as well as at the aggregate, macroeconomic level.
